Police Command in Bauchi State has confirmed the release of  the former Secretary of the Nigeria Football Federation (NFF), Alhaji Sani Toro, Garba Yila, former Assistant Coach of the Super Eagles and Alhaji Isa Jah  by their abductors.

The Spokesman of the Command SP Ahmed Wakil, confirmed their release to newsmen in Bauchi

A close associate of Toro, Mr Aliyu Gumau, also said all of them were released Tuesday 21st june around 5 am.

“They have returned to Abuja to rest and have some medical examination but they are in good health, we appreciate Allah for that.

“They have since been reunited with their families in Bauchi,” he said

The trio were abducted on Saturday while coming back from a wedding in Abuja around Akwanga in Nasarawa State
